# Flaglight Rollouts — Approvals

Quick version for on-call: any rollout touching more than 5% of traffic needs an approval in Flaglight before the ramp continues. Kill switches don't need approval — just flip them and note it in the incident channel. Scheduled ramps pause automatically if error budget burns hot. If you're stuck at 2 a.m. with a pending approval, there's one person authorized to override, and that's the approver below.

account owner for tagep-bafof: Norael Gilax Juleth

Changed defaults to address flaky DNS resolution in the Halverly ingest fleet. Resolver retries now use jittered backoff instead of fixed intervals. Negative-cache TTL lowered; previously, a transient NXDOMAIN poisoned lookups for ten minutes. Parallel A/AAAA queries enabled by default. Security note: the fallback resolver list is now pinned at build time rather than read from the host, removing a tampering vector flagged in the last review. No query logging changes. Effective defaults after upgrade are listed below.

config for yahof-tajop:
zorath:
  pin: 7493
  metrics_host: metrics.zorath.tolvaqsys.internal
  tenant: praiel
  seal: seal_fd9cd4f1

14:22 — Export retries spiking on Ferrowave batch pipeline. Root cause: retry loop lacked backoff, hammering the dead object store endpoint. Dario paused the queue, added jittered backoff, and replayed 1,400 failed exports manually. All cleared by 15:05. New hires: retries are capped at five now; anything beyond that lands in the quarantine bucket. The deploy that fixed it is identified by the token below.

trace token, kajeg-tadup: htk31_ea4436123ab4c9e337062126feef2c5

**Action item (PM-214, Coldvault archival):** Automate archiving of cold storage buckets older than the retention cutoff. Manual sweeps missed two regions last quarter and blew the storage budget. Owner: infra rotation. Sweep cadence, batch size, and age thresholds must be config-driven, not hardcoded, so on-call can tune under load. Dry-run mode required before first prod run. Proposed defaults for review at sync are below.

limits module of fahog-kahop:
CAPS = {
    "fraeth": 189,
    "drumir": 842,
}